LG CNS Co., a leading South Korean IT service provider, has launched Enerdict, an AI-powered solution designed to optimize the operations of virtual power plants (VPPs), the companyt said on Wednesday.
By leveraging advanced technologies like deep learning and mathematical optimization, Enerdict significantly enhances power generation forecasting accuracy.
VPP operators often face challenges in managing and coordinating diverse, distributed energy resources to meet real-time energy demand.
Enerdict automates the process of optimizing power generation within VPPs, ensuring efficient compliance with grid dispatch instructions.
To facilitate global adoption, LG CNS plans to offer Enerdict as a Software-as-a-Service (SaaS) solution.
This approach will enable easy deployment and scalability for VPP operators worldwide.
As South Korea accelerates its transition to a low-carbon future, the demand for VPPs is growing.
LG CNS is actively engaging with energy, telecommunications, and construction companies to introduce Enerdict and help them capitalize on this emerging market.
